This year marks a quarter century since the September 11 terrorist attacks on the World Trade Center. Since then, a generation has come of age bearing no memory of the event that fundamentally altered the national psyche and the course of U.S. foreign policy. With his new documentary, IX XI, Sean Wilsey hopes to “bring back the emotional immediacy of the day.” Weaving together the recollections of 12 unrelated New Yorkers, from a professional skateboarder to the actor Griffin Dunne, the film poignantly reminds us how the tragedy was a wound shared by people of all races, classes, and political persuasions. —Paulina Prosnitz
